After a hunt, there is naturally a need for celebration, and the way of celebration is very simple and unpretentious. Everyone gathers together to burn off the game that was hunted during the day. Unlike the banquets held by Mongolian princes and nobles to welcome and cleanse Emperor Kangxi, the banquets after the hunt are not so formal and are mainly relaxed and casual.

Since they had come to the grasslands, they naturally had to follow local customs. The Mongolian tradition is to drink wine in big gulps and eat meat in large chunks to feel truly satisfied. So, Yinzhu ate with great gusto. If Dexi hadn't been pulling him back, he probably would have followed Altai's example and started gnawing on a whole leg of lamb.

"Sixth Prince, you're quite something, just like a man from our grasslands. I, Altai, will take you on as my brother. If I have the chance in the future, I will definitely take you to see our tribe. There you'll find the most beautiful blue sky and white clouds, abundant water and grass, the fattest cattle and sheep, the strongest warriors, and the most beautiful girls. At that time..."

The end of the hunt also meant that Kangxi's tour of the northern frontier was coming to an end. After spending more than a month together, Altai was quite reluctant to part with his new friend, Yinzhuo. The capital was more than a thousand miles away from the grasslands, and after this parting, they didn't know when they would meet again.

“Okay, I’ll definitely go to your tribe with you when I have the chance. You must show me around properly then. Also, if you ever have the chance to come to the capital, I’ll show you my home. Although the capital isn’t as free and unrestrained as the grasslands, it’s quite fun too. When I came here, I saw…”

As the two were bidding each other a reluctant farewell, a cheer suddenly erupted from not far away. It turned out that after a hearty meal, the people were reluctant to leave and had started playing a game of wrestling, a traditional game of the grasslands, around the campfire.

"One of the guys on the field over there looks like my older brother, but the other one looks unfamiliar. Altai, do you know him?"

Hearing the commotion, Yinzhuo craned his neck and looked at the wrestling arena for a while before he could distinguish one of the people by the flickering campfire as the eldest prince, Yinti. However, he did not recognize the other person, so he turned to look at Altai beside him.

“I have seen the other person before. He is Cheling Sanlupu, the son of Gerdan, the leader of the Dzungar tribe. They arrived late, just a few days ago, which is why you don’t recognize him.”

Upon hearing that it was Gerdan's son, Yinzhuo immediately became interested. He knew that in a few years, the Dzungar tribe would become a major threat to Kangxi. In order to conquer the Dzungar tribe, Kangxi even went so far as to personally lead two expeditions and, with the help of Gerdan's nephew, forced Gerdan to commit suicide. Now that Kangxi's son was facing off against Gerdan's son, this competition was going to be interesting.

Seeing Yinzhuo grab Altai and run towards the wrestling ring, Yinzhen sighed helplessly and got up to follow. This guy hadn't given him a moment's peace since arriving on the grasslands; he had to go and keep an eye on him. After all, he was his own younger brother; if he got hurt, what would happen to his mother…

Not wanting to be left behind, Yinzhi and the others also got up and followed after Yinzhen, who had already gone over.

When Yinzhuo pulled Altai to the wrestling arena, a crowd of onlookers had already gathered. Everyone knew Yinzhuo's identity, and when they saw him coming, they all made way for him.

The competition was in full swing. Yinzhuo glanced at the high platform not far away and found that Kangxi was standing on the platform watching them. Next to him stood a strong man in his forties, who was also looking at the wrestling arena. This man must be Gerdan.

Although Yinti is only fourteen years old and tall, he is no match for the towering Che Ling Sanlupu on the other side. Watching the two testing each other in the arena, Yinzuo couldn't help but feel anxious. Wrestling is not only a contest of skills, but also a contest of strength. Che Ling Sanlupu is clearly trying to wear down Yinti's energy. If Yinti runs out of energy, he will definitely lose.

"Brother, don't waste time with him. Finish this quickly. Your father is watching you from over there. Give it your all and beat that guy to a pulp."

Yinti certainly wanted a quick victory, but the height difference was undeniable. Facing Che Ling Sanlupu, who was significantly taller than him, even with his superior wrestling skills, Yinti didn't know how to defeat him quickly.

Seeing that Yinti couldn't do anything about Che Ling Sanlupu and the two could only stay in this stalemate, Yinzuo became anxious and started spinning around in circles. Suddenly, he seemed to remember something, stopped walking, and shouted to Yinti on the field.

"Big brother, go grab his crotch."

Upon hearing this, not only Yinqi on the wrestling field, but even Emperor Kangxi on the high platform not far away was taken aback. Looking at Yinzuo jumping around in the wrestling ring, Kangxi sighed helplessly. This child usually seemed harmless, but he never expected to be so ruthless at crucial moments. Is that a place that can be touched? If he's not careful, he might be stabbed in the groin tonight, and the battle will start tomorrow morning.

I don't know what others think, but Yinti on the field felt that this was a good way to turn the tide, so he changed his posture and quickly reached out with both hands towards Che Ling Sanlupu's lower body.

Because Yinzhuo had just shouted in Chinese, Che Ling Sanlupu hadn't understood what he was saying at all. Seeing his excited expression, he thought he was cheering for Yinti. But when he saw Yinti change his actions, he immediately became alarmed and hurriedly dodged. Of course, he had no choice but to dodge. He was a prince after all, and he didn't want to go out for a stroll and return as a princess.

His dodge proved disastrous; Yinti had only feinted, and seeing the opening he had created in his hasty retreat, Yinti seized the opportunity and tackled him to the ground.

"Wow! Big brother won..."

Although the younger children were quite frightened by the eldest prince's fierce behavior yesterday, they couldn't help but cheer when they saw him defeat Che Ling San Lupu. On the high platform, Emperor Kangxi's smile became even brighter when he saw his son win the competition. He turned to Gerdan beside him and gestured for him to join him.

"Your Majesty, please don't mind. It's just a child playing around. Let's go sit over there."

"Your Majesty is joking. You yourself said it's just children playing around, how could I mind? Please..."

Unlike the half-hearted efforts of Kangxi and Gerdan, Yinti was immediately surrounded by his younger brother Yinzhi and his companions as soon as he came out of the wrestling arena. They chattered and expressed their admiration. Even Crown Prince Yinreng, who had been accompanied by Kangxi since arriving on the grassland, came over at this moment.

"Big brother, you were really amazing just now. You took down that car Ling something in a flash. I can't do it. My health has never been very good, and I haven't been able to improve much. I don't know if I'll ever be as good as you in the future."

"Brother, congratulations."

While dealing with his enthusiastic brothers, Yinti searched for Yinzuo in the crowd. Seeing that he was trying to sneak away while he was surrounded by his brothers, he swiftly stepped forward and dragged him back.

"Sixth brother, where are you planning to go? You deserve all the credit for winning the game. Without your idea, I might not have been able to beat this Che Ling Sanlupu."

It would have been better if Yinti hadn't said those words, because as soon as he did, everyone's eyes turned to Yinzuo!

"Sixth brother, I never realized you were such a black sesame seed!"

"Exactly, Sixth Brother, you're really ruthless. Do you think you can just take things from there like that? It's a good thing you were speaking Mandarin, which Che Lingsan couldn't understand, otherwise he would be coming to settle scores with you right now..."

Just now, Yinzhuo was only thinking about how to help Yinti win the game quickly, and didn't have time to think about whether this method was sarcastic or not. Now that everyone is teasing him, Yinzhuo is a little embarrassed, but can our Sixth Prince show it? Of course not.

"Tell me if this method works or not. We won the competition, didn't we? It doesn't matter if it's a black cat or a white cat, as long as it catches mice, it's a good cat."
